Abstract
Wireless sensor networks (WSN) have become possible because of the on-going improvements in sensor technology. As the development of WSN, the application area using this technology is growing up. The Structure Health Monitoring (SHM) is the importance one way. Localization detection for sensor nodes is a new research point in the structure monitoring environment. Using signal strength is the common way for localization. However, the whole Wireless Sensor Networks is a power efficient system. One issue in smart sensor networks is achieving efficient operation because of the limited available power. So we must research the relationship between the sensor nodes' deployment and the system's power efficient.
